1. Focus on the meter
Most taxis and minicabs these days use meters to calculate fares, so be sure to look closely at how much the meter is running. If you're uncertain how much the fare must be, feel free to ask the driver before you obtain started. And if the driver doesn't wish to use the meter, simply find another taxi or minicab.

2. Know Your Rights
As a traveler in a taxi or minicab, you have certain rights that you should be aware of. As an example, you have the proper to refuse any driver request that could risk your safety. You also have the best to ask the driver to take another route should you feel like he or she is certainly going too fast or taking an unfamiliar route.

3. Speak up if there's a concern
If there's anything wrong with the taxi or minicab—when it smells bad, if the driver has been rude, etc.—don't hesitate to speak up and let them learn about it. And if the situation persists, don't hesitate to call customer care and file a problem about your experience.
